Yeah, of course, filling up the metro station right after a Zenith concert is part of the experience.

Feel the slow advance of the queue
Feel the despair of those whose ticket doesn't work
Feel the sour worries in the air: will there be enough room in the next train for all of us ?
Read the screens advising about an incident which disturbed the traffic a few minutes ago
Hear the subliminal messages : "Please move to the end of the plateform !"
Listen to the immense sigh of relief from the whole crowd as they see the train arriving almost empty and everybody gets in
Feel the smells - sweat, heated bodies, radiating smiles...
Hear the post-concertum conversations "It wasn't as good as the last time we saw them..."
Scan the crowd trying to recognize people from the pit and wondering if those guys were actually at the concert at all because they don't look like the one you saw there - until you realize they were actually not in the pit but sitting in the rows
Listen to the silence of those who were screaming their lungs out a few minutes ago trying to get a third encore - they actually lost their voice
See most of that crowd get off 5 stations later at Gare Du Nord, and normal people coming in
Experience their gaze wondering if you're a bum under the influence with your bad smell, your torn T-shirt, your thrashed clothes, your humid hair and your empty gaze
Feel the pain in your bones as the journey lingers on with you sitting on that unconfortable bunk and cursing yourself because you didn't pause for a drink while getting out and you're thirsty as hell

I love going to concerts.
